用于在两个终端之间发送有用信息的方法以及用于生成在传输的上下文中使用的关联表...的制作方法

文档序号:8516280阅读:454来源:国知局
用于在两个终端之间发送有用信息的方法以及用于生成在传输的上下文中使用的关联表 ...的制作方法
【技术领域】
[0001]本发明涉及用于在由传输信道链接的发送终端和接收终端之间发送有用信息的方法。本发明还涉及用于生成在传输的上下文中使用的关联表格的方法。
[0002]本发明尤其有利地适用于发送短的有用信息(少于I千字节)和/或以低比特率(例如,以低于IKHz的比特传输频率)发送有用信息。但是,本发明可应用于更高比特率的链路以及更长的有用信息。
[0003]典型的有用信息大小与数据报类型的消息相对应,在非连接模式中,其从几个字节到最大大小少于I千字节(8K比特)。这些消息通常以低比特率(〈lkbit/s)和低频率(每小时几个消息)发送。更具体地说,本发明涉及不连续传输。
【背景技术】
[0004]有用信息项通常可以用多种传输格式在发送终端与接收终端之间发送。例如,有用信息项可通过使用多种可能的调制(BPSK、DBPSK、OPSK、l6QAM等)和/或多种可能类型的纠错码和/或多种可能的冗余度等来进行发送。另外,还有可能允许不同大小的有用信息项的传输。
[0005]为了促进接收终端对有用信息项的接收,众所周知的做法是:在发送终端与接收终端之间发送与发送终端使用的传输格式(有用信息项的大小、调制、纠错码、冗余/打孔率等)有关的控制?目息项。
[0006]应该理解的是:如果控制信息项没有由接收终端正确解释,那么由所述接收终端用来解释有用信息项的传输格式将与发送终端实际使用的传输格式不同,从而有用信息项将不会由所述接收终端正确解释。为了解决该问题,例如,通常通过使用具有预先定义的低谱效率的调制和/或通过使用具有预先定义的高冗余度的纠错码等来使控制信息项可靠。
[0007]另外,在其中多个且独立的发送终端具有传输时刻的主动权的多址网络中,必须实现手段来使得有可能在数据流中准确检测有用信息项的开始。众所周知,前导码包含可由所有接收终端识别的同步字(被称为“帧同步”字)。例如,接收数据流的每个接收终端执行帧同步字在数据流上的滑动相关。当相关的最大结果超过预先定义的阈值时,认为帧同步字出现在数据流中的这样的位置处,该位置使得有可能获得所述最大结果。帧同步字位置的检测使接收终端能够知道数据流中有用信息项的开始。
[0008]在有用信息项在发送终端与接收终端之间的传输中,有用信息项之前因此可具有包含帧同步字和控制信息项二者的前导码。前导码的大小可与有用信息项的大小相当,对于短的有用信息项和/或当控制信息项出于可靠性考虑具有高冗余度时尤其如此。现在,频带使用的效率随着前导码的大小与有用信息项的大小之间的比率增加而降低。如果用于传输的频带窄,例如,具有从几赫兹到几百赫兹的量级,那么这是更不利的。

【发明内容】

[0009]本发明提出了通过引入多个帧同步字来限制传输中的前导码的大小,多个帧同步字在适于允许对数据流中的有用信息项进行有效检测的同时,表示不同的各个控制信息项。
[0010]根据第一方面,本发明涉及用于在由传输信道链接的发送终端和接收终端之间发送有用信息项的方法,其特征在于所述发送终端5实现以下步骤:为所述有用信息定义控制信息项;在关联表格中搜索从所述发送终端可访问的与所述控制信息项相关联的同步字,其被称为帧同步字,所述关联表格包括与不同的各个控制信息项相关联的多个帧同步字;从所述有用信息项生成数据帧;以及通过所述传输信道发送包括所述帧同步字和所述数据帧的数据流。
[0011]本发明使得有可能通过在帧同步字中纳入所有的控制信息项来限制前导码的大小。根据现有技术,只有一种长度为L的帧同步字串接长度为D的控制信息项,从而使得前导码的长度为(L+D)。根据本发明,考虑多个长度为L的帧同步字,它们分别表示不同的控制信息项,从而使得前导码的长度为L,倘若长度L足以区分所有可能的控制信息项。因此,本发明使得有可能减小前导码的大小,并提升频带使用的效率。如果有用信息项短和/或如果所使用的频带窄,那么该提升尤其显著。
[0012]有利地,所述接收终端实现以下步骤:接收所述数据流;在所述数据流中搜索可从所述接收终端访问的关联表格的每个帧同步字的存在;以及当在所述数据流中检测到帧同步字时,在所述关联表格30中搜索与所检测到的帧同步字相关联的控制信息项;以及使用所述控制信息项从所述数据流中提取所述有用信息项。
[0013]有利地,搜索所述关联表格的每个帧同步字的存在的步骤包括以下步骤:在所述数据流上移动滑动窗;以及针对所述滑动窗的每个位置,计算所述滑动窗的内容与所述关联表格的每个帧同步字之间的相关,检测到的帧同步字与所述关联表格的帧同步字相对应,针对这些帧同步字已经达到了所有相关以及所述滑动窗的所有位置的最大值。
[0014]有利地,当所述滑动窗的内容与帧同步字之间的相关高于阈值时,保存所述帧同步字,并且停止搜索所述关联表格的每个帧同步字的存在以进行检测的步骤。这使得有可能限制帧同步字处理操作。
[0015]根据第二方面,本发明涉及用于生成帧同步字与控制信息项之间的关联表格的方法,其特征在于所述方法包括以下步骤:定义所有可能的控制信息项;根据可能的控制信息项的数量来定义帧同步字的集合;以及将包含在帧同步字的所述集合中的帧同步字与每个可能的控制信息项进行关联。
[0016]有利地,定义帧同步字的集合的步骤包括以下步骤:根据可能的控制信息项的数量来定义帧同步字的长度,从而使得所述长度足以区分所有可能的控制信息项;列出具有所述长度的字的排列的集合以便获得原始字的集合;对原始字的所述集合进行过滤以便获得帧同步字的集合。过滤的目标是:消除不满足预先定义的抗错标准的原始字。
[0017]换句话说,过滤使得有可能选择弱相关的帧同步字,以便获得遵守预先定义的可接受的错误标准(诸如,例如,容错度)的帧同步字的集合。
[0018]有利地,对原始字的所述集合进行过滤的步骤包括以下步骤:针对每个原始字,计算所述原始字与关联字之间的滑动相关,所述关联字包括与参考字串接的原始字;计算所述相关的绝对最大值与紧接地低于所述绝对最大值的滑动相关的局部最大值之间的比率;以及从原始字的所述集合中删除所述比率低于预先定义的阈值的所有原始字。
[0019]有利地,计算所述原始字与关联字之间的滑动相关的步骤包括以下步骤:只要实现的数量小于实现的预先定义的数量,就:随机生成参考字;通过将所述参考字与所述原始字串接来生成关联字;计算所述原始字与所述关联字之间的滑动相关;以及当达到实现的所述数量时,保存所述滑动相关的值;计算所述滑动相关的值的平均。
[0020]有利地,对原始字的所述集合进行过滤的步骤包括以下步骤:针对每个原始字,计算该原始字与原始字的所述集合中的其它字之间的不同比特的数量,并且,当结果低于阈值时,从原始字的所述集合删除所比较的两个原始字中的一个。
[0021]有利地,对原始字的所述集合进行过滤的步骤包括以下步骤:针对每个原始字,计算所述原始字与关联字之间的滑动相关,所述关联字包括与参考字串接的所述原始字;计算所述相关的绝对最大值与紧接地低于所述绝对最大值的滑动相关的局部最大值之间的比率;以及从原始字的所述集合中删除所述比率低于预先定义的阈值的所有原始字;针对每个剩余的原始字,计算该原始字与原始字的所述集合中的其它字之间的不同比特的数量,并且,当结果低于阈值时,从原始字的所述集合删除所比较的两个原始字中的一个。因此,在帧的前导码包含如上所定义的参考字与帧同步字的串接的特定情况下,用于生成关联表格的方法考虑该参考字。换句话说,在这种特定情况下,用于建立关联表格的帧同步字是根据该参考字生成的。在实践中,例如,该参考字可以是所谓的比特同步字,其通常包括表示传输比特率的O和I的交替。该比特同步字尤其使得接收机能够找到采样时刻、载波等等。
[0022]因此上述生成方法具有能够适用于任何参考字的优点,所述参考字在要发送的帧中必须在帧同步字之前。
[0023]该生成方法还具有能够生成在大小方面相对于控制信息项之间的可能组合的数量优化的帧同步字的优点。
[0024]从而,根据该第二方面的本发明因此具有以下优点:使得有可能根据某个数量的预先定义的可接受的标准(诸如,例如,帧同步字中的每个帧同步字中的可接受的容错水平、例如要适用于低比特率传输的前导码的最大大小)来生成和选择帧同步字。
[0025]具体而言,通过本发明的方法生成的帧同步字使得在有可能获得(尤其是在参考字将必须包含在前导码中的情况下)最小大小的前导码,其对最多的控制信息项进行编码,并提供对抗传输错误的最大保护。
【附图说明】
[0026]在阅读下文的描述时将更好地理解本发明,下文的描述作为非限制性示例给出并参考附图,附图表示:
[0027]-图1:两个终端之间的有用信息项的传输的示意图;
[0028]-图2:根据本发明的一个实施例的有用信息项的发送步骤的流程图;
[0029]-图3:根据本发明的一个实施例的有用信息项的接收步骤的流程图;
[0030]-图4:根据本发明的一个实施例的用于提取控制信息项的方法的示意表示;
[0031]-图5:根据本发明的一个实施例的关联表格的生成的流程图;以及
[0032]-图6:根据本发明的一个实施例用于对原始字进行过滤以构建帧同步字的集合的方法的示意表示。
[0033]在这些图中,各个图中的相同的标号表示相同或相似的元素。为了清楚起见,除非另有说明,否则所表示的元素不是按比例的。
【具体实施方式】
[0034]图1示出了发送终端10与接收终端11之间通过传输信道12的通信。传输信道12可以具有任何已知类型,射频、有线、光学等等。传输信道12使得有可能以数据流14的形式在方向27上发送有用信息项15。作为变型,传输信道12还可以允许两个传输方向上的通信。
[0035]发送终端10和接收终端11可以访问包含分别与不同的控制信息项26相关联的帧同步字16的关联表格20。图2-4详细示出了有用信息项15的传输的步骤。
[0036]首先,有用信息项15包含在发送终端10上。根据有用信息项的传输所需的传输格式(见上文),定义控制信息项26(步骤90)。控制信息项26可以是:有用信息项15的大小31、重传索引、加扰模式、有用信息项15的加密的标志、协议版本、简言之,根据所考虑的协议用于数据提取的所有必要的关键信息。
[0037]控制信息项26包括一个或多个参数,并且存在与参数的可能组合一样多的控制信息项26。
[0038]控制信息项26是在关联表格20中预先建立的,在关联表格20中,控制信息项26的每种可能性与帧同步字16相对应。作为变型,所使用的传输格式的参数中的一些参数可以是以帧同步字16与有用信息项15之间发送的控制信息项的形式(例如
当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1